Our theme: Parkour.

But this parkour isn’t just about leaping from rooftop to rooftop or jumping over obstacles, as it’s commonly thought. This parkour is about facing life’s challenges, getting back up when we fall, and carving our own path with our own courage.

Life is a parkour in itself. At times, it may seem like a straight path, but we can stumble over a sudden bump along the way. Sometimes we are tested by rules set by others; other times, we get so lost in the crowd that we can’t even hear our own inner voice. But each of us must take one more step on our own journey. Because parkour means choosing to keep going.

Anil Cekic

Entrepreneur
Anıl Çekiç is an executive and academic specialized in the fields of technology and education. He studied Electrical and Electronics Engineering at Middle East Technical University, earned a master’s degree in Computer Engineering, and received his Ph.D. in Management Sciences from Hacettepe University. For nearly 10 years, he held senior positions at Microsoft Turkey, focusing on public and industry solutions, during which he won numerous international achievement awards. After his time at Microsoft, he founded a technology company called Cerebrum Tech, which focuses on artificial intelligence, Web3, the metaverse, and smart cities, where he currently serves as the CTO. He also continues his academic work as a lecturer at Istanbul Bilgi University. His areas of expertise include digital transformation, artificial intelligence, big data, and public sector technologies.

Armagan Ateskan

Dr.
Dr. Armağan Ateşkan holds a bachelor’s degree in food engineering from Istanbul Technical University. She has a master’s degree in biology education from Bilkent University and a Ph.D. in computer education and instructional technology from Middle East Technical University. Since 2002, she has been serving as a lecturer at the Graduate School of Education at Bilkent University.

Oguz Sirmali

Artist
Oğuz Sırmalı made his stage debut in 2004 with the opera Carmen at the İzmir State Opera and Ballet, and in 2007, he passed the entrance exam for the Ankara State Opera and Ballet, becoming a permanent artist. Since then, he has performed as a soloist in numerous productions. In 2016, he played a leading role in launching the International Gaziantep Opera and Ballet Festival and was awarded for his contributions to the city of Gaziantep. In addition to his artistic work, he organized a national vocal competition in memory of his mentor Prof. Yalçın Davran, in collaboration with the State Conservatory Alumni Association. He has also served as the Corporate Communications and Press Coordinator at the General Directorate of State Opera and Ballet, taking part in many significant projects to date.

Soner Albayrak

Assistant Professor
Soner Albayrak is an assistant professor in the Department of Physics at Middle East Technical University (METU). After completing his undergraduate and graduate studies at METU, he went to Yale University for his doctoral research. He is known for his work in the field of physics both in Turkey and abroad. He is also an academic who mentors university students.
